Capecitabine, an oral prodrug of fluorouracil (5FU), has shown efficacy in terms of progression-free and overall survival at least equivalent to standard folinic acid (leucovorin)-modulated intravenous 5FU bolus regimens in patients with metastatic colorectal cancer. Moreover, capecitabine has demonstrated a better tolerability profile, producing a significantly lower occurrence of severe stomatitis than 5FU plus folinic acid regimens, making this drug particularly attractive for treating elderly patients. In addition, capecitabine can be combined with other active drugs such as irinotecan or oxaliplatin. Indeed, the combination of capecitabine plus oxaliplatin (XELOX regimen) now represents a new standard of care for the metastatic disease and is also under evaluation in the adjuvant setting. The combination of new biological drugs, such as bevacizumab, with the XELOX regimen was shown to further prolong the time to progression of metastatic disease, and might reduce the risk of recurrence for those with resected colon cancer with poor risk factors. Cost-effectiveness analyses have demonstrated that, despite higher acquisition costs, capecitabine appears to be more cost effective than standard treatments for the management of colorectal cancer patients.

PURPOSE: We retrospectively evaluated the efficacy and safety of combination therapy of trastuzumab plus capecitabine in heavily pretreated patients with HER2-positive metastatic breast cancer (MBC). METHODS: Patients with HER2-positive MBC who had been administered the combination therapy between July 2003 and July 2006 at the Cancer Institute Hospital, Tokyo, were retrospectively reviewed. Capecitabine (828 mg/m(2)) was given twice daily for 3 weeks followed by a 1-week rest period; this was repeated every 4 weeks. Trastuzumab was given at 4 mg/kg as an initial loading dose intravenously, followed by 2 mg/kg weekly. We investigated objective response rate (ORR), clinical benefit rate (CBR), and time-to-treatment failure (TTF) according to the Response Evaluation Criteria in Solid Tumors guidelines. Adverse events were graded according to the National Cancer Institute, Common Toxicity Criteria, version 3.0. RESULTS: A total of 49 patients were assessed and median follow-up time of patients was 16.2 months (1.4-43.5 months). ORR was 16% (95% confidence interval: 7-30%) and CBR was 47% (95% confidence interval: 32-62%). Median TTF was 5.4 months. Common adverse effects were hand-foot syndrome, liver dysfunction, and bone marrow suppression. Grade 3 adverse events were observed in nine patients (18%). One patient (2%) suffered from symptomatic chronic heart failure, which improved after discontinuation of trastuzumab. CONCLUSIONS: The combination therapy of trastuzumab plus capecitabine is effective and tolerable for heavily pretreated patients with HER2-positive MBC.

Xeloda (capecitabine), a thymidine phosphorylase activated fluoropyrimidine carbamate, is currently the only universally approved orally administered 5-fluorouracil (5-FU) prodrug. It belongs to a newer generation of orally administered fluoropyrimidines. It has been developed because of the clinical need for efficient, tolerable and convenient agents, which do not require continuous infusion. Capecitabine is not a cytotoxic drug in itself, but via a three-step enzymatic cascade, it is converted to 5-FU mainly within human cancer cells. While the drug compares favorably with 5-FU in patients with advanced or metastatic colorectal cancer and pretreated breast cancer, it also has an improved toxicity profile, mainly of gastrointestinal and dermatologic effects with a significantly lower incidence of grade 3/4 myelotoxicity compared with infusional 5-FU-based chemotherapy. Capecitabine’s selective activation within the tumor allows for less systemic toxicity events. A gradient of fluoropyrimidine toxicity is observed: high in the US and low in East Asia. In addition, there is a discrepancy in tolerance of dose among patients treated in the US vs. Europe. Although patients can take the drug orally in the convenience of their own home, the key to successful management of capecitabine is the clinician’s awareness of its severe, but low in incidence, adverse effects, and the patients’ education, emphasizing compliance with the treatment plan, prevention and timely recognition of its toxicities.
